The '''Dry Bomber''' is [[Dry Bones]]' unlockable signature [[kart]] in ''[[Mario Kart DS]]''. It is a beige-colored kart resembling a miniature {{wp|self-propelled artillery}} with the driver sitting where the hatch would be. It most directly resembles the American {{wp|M109 howitzer}}. The emblem is located on both sides of the casemate. It has low speed and items, as well as average weight and below-average drift (tied with the [[Brute]]). Conversely, the Dry Bomber has the highest acceleration and handling among all the karts in the game. The Dry Bomber (with a lightweight character driving) has the best off-road of any vehicle, and is notable for its incredibly powerful [[Mini-Turbo]] boost, somewhat comparable to [[Mini-Turbo|Super Mini-Turbo]] of later games as well as a [[Mushroom]]. The powerful boosts are widely utilized for the infamous "[[Mini-Turbo#Snaking|Snaking]]" technique, and with the right timing, can be used to dodge a [[Spiny Shell (blue)|Spiny Shell]] in certain courses.
